Transaction 26d76ab6058ebbf8c2a77262f367de970df37e3462b475d32c17733a0c81f876
2 Input
2 Outputs
- 26d76ab6058ebbf8c2a77262f367de970df37e3462b475d32c17733a0c81f876:0
- 26d76ab6058ebbf8c2a77262f367de970df37e3462b475d32c17733a0c81f876:1
value 507663
address 1ChBzoCuwEqrJduHph1EmyisquLefzjqyt
value 1047166
address 1Ji35MtyjWWgSm9gsyA7mSK8BwM1urg3Kk